Warranty Period
The warranty period of the delivered product should be eighteen (18) months after shipment
from our factory or one (1) year after the date of starting trial runs, whichever comes first.
Scope of Warranty and Indemnity
If any damage or problem should occur during the foregoing warranty period due to our fault,
Tomoe Valve will replace or repair any defective part of the product free of charge at the
place where the product was purchased or where it was delivered (limited to Japan).
However, warranty is not applicable if the causes of defect should result from the following:
(1) The failure was caused by inappropriate conditions, environment, handling or use
methods, etc. which are not specified in the catalog, specifications or other relevant
documents that had been made and entered into between the customer and Tomoe
Valve.
(2) The failure was caused by the product other than the delivered Tomoe's product.
(3)
The failure was caused by modifications or repairs by a party other than Tomoe Valve.
(4) The failure was caused by use under the condition that had not been given as required
specifications of valves, etc., or by a problem that was not foreseen from the specified
conditions.
(5) The failure was caused by significant wear and tear of the seat ring, the gland packing,
etc.
(6) The failure was caused by poor application of consumables, such as lubricant.
(7) The failure was caused by inappropriate maintenance or inspection under highly
frequent valve operation.
(8) The failure was caused by power source or air supply.
(9) The failure was caused by foreign substances, such as dust, that entered and clogged in
the product.
(
10
) The failure was caused by inappropriate storage of the product, such as open air
storage.
(
11
)
The failure was caused by fire, flood, earthquakes, fall of rocks, and other acts of God.
(
12
) The failure was caused by other reasons which are not our responsibility.
In addition, the forgoing warranty is only applicable to the product itself and excludes com-
pensation of any other indirect or consequential damage.
Charged Repair Service and Supply of Discontinued Parts
Products are subject to discontinuation or modification without notice. For products
that are no longer manufactured or sold, repair or overhaul of the products may not be
available after 5 years since discontinuation. In addition, supply of the parts or spare
parts of the products may not be available.
